Lawyers for Ukrainian journalists Dmitry Vasilets and Yevgeny Timonin, persecuted by the current regime for their professional activities, fought off in court another attack from the prosecutor’s office, which demanded that the journalists be thrown back into prison, a PolitNavigator correspondent reports.

Journalist Dmitry Vasily reported this on his social network page.

“Today, another attempt by the prosecutor’s office to send me to prison ran into common sense and the ironclad legal position of the lawyers. Therefore, the indictment for which I was given 9 years, was returned by court decision to the prosecutor’s office for revision, because, as it turned out, it does not comply with the law!” wrote Vasilets
